    I. Technological Breakthroughs & Procurement Benefits of Top 5 Domestic Export Brands

    (I) Bluestar Silicones

    Core Breakthroughs: Purification process for medical low-cyclic siloxane grades, innovative impurity control for implant-grade PDMS

    1. Technical Indicator Breakthroughs: Completed technical renovation of closed-loop purification production lines for medical-grade PDMS in 2025. Total residual cyclic siloxanes D3~D6 reduced from the industry standard 50ppm to ≤8ppm; metal ion impurities <0.08ppb; full ISO10993 biocompatibility certification obtained for EU markets. High-viscosity implant-grade PDMS achieves molecular weight distribution dispersity Đ≤1.15 (traditional products 1.35~1.5), with terminal hydroxyl residue controlled below 0.8%.

    2. Procurement Benefits for Downstream Buyers ① Medical purchasers: Directly applicable to artificial soft tissue and drug sustained-release microsphere substrates without secondary purification, cutting per-ton deep processing costs by 18%. ② Cosmetic brands: Residue-free cyclic siloxane raw materials meeting EU CosIng new regulations, eliminating additional safety testing for finished products and shortening new product launch cycles by 25%. ③ Bulk purchasers: Stable GMP batch traceability; EU pharmaceutical import customs inspection pass rate increased from 76% to 99%.

    (II) Wynca Chemical

    Core Breakthroughs: Closed-loop full industrial chain synthesis, optimized energy consumption and viscosity stability for general silicone oil

    1. Technical Indicator Breakthroughs: Integrated monomer-silicone oil new process eliminating intermediate solvent extraction steps; viscosity fluctuation narrowed from ±5% to ±1.8%; comprehensive energy consumption per unit product reduced by 22%; by-product cyclic siloxane recycling rate increased to 93%; volatile organic compound (VOC) volatile matter of low-viscosity cosmetic silicone oil ≤0.03% (national standard ≤0.5%).

    2. Procurement Benefits for Downstream Buyers ① Coating and textile auxiliary purchasers: High raw material viscosity consistency reduces formulation trial loss by 12% and raises mass production yield by 7%. ② Long-term contract buyers: Cost optimization enables conventional industrial-grade PDMS supply prices 12%~16% lower than equivalent imported overseas grades, with stable FOB pricing resistant to raw material price volatility. ③ Environmentally focused buyers: Product carbon footprint 27% below industry average, meeting carbon tariff access requirements for European and American procurement.

    (III) Wanhua Chemical

    Core Breakthroughs: Thermally conductive modified PDMS compound technology, improved fast-curing matching silicone oil

    1. Technical Indicator Breakthroughs: Self-developed graphene composite thermally conductive PDMS launched in 2026 with thermal conductivity exceeding 2.9W/m·K (conventional thermally conductive silicone oil: 1.2~1.6W/m·K), operating temperature range -55℃~285℃. Matching two-component sealant modified silicone oil achieves ≥30mm deep curing within 24 hours, doubling curing efficiency.

    2. Procurement Benefits for Downstream Buyers ① New energy power battery and energy storage manufacturers: Replacement for imported thermal conductive gaskets cuts battery pack weight by 13% and shortens PACK assembly working hours by 20%. ② Electronic component sealing purchasers: Accelerated curing reduces oven energy consumption, lowering electricity usage per finished product by 30%.

    (IV) Dongyue Silicon Materials

    Core Breakthroughs: Continuous polymerization for ultra-high-purity electronic grades, mass production of low-ion PDMS

    1. Technical Indicator Breakthroughs: Resin-catalyzed continuous polymerization plant commissioned in 2025; semiconductor supporting low-viscosity PDMS soluble ion impurities ≤0.1ppb, water precipitation rate <0.01%, certified by Japanese and South Korean wafer fabs. Mass production of ultra-high-viscosity silicone oil with low-boiling removal-free technology reduces low-boiling residue by 85% vs. traditional processes.

    2. Procurement Benefits for Downstream Buyers ① Chip packaging and 5G insulation material purchasers: No secondary rectification pre-treatment required for direct packaging machine feeding, cutting raw material loss by 22%. ② High-end lubricant manufacturers: Improved ultra-high-viscosity raw material purity extends service life of terminal lubrication products by 40%.

    (V) Luxi Chemical

    Core Breakthroughs: Low-temperature catalytic synthesis process, mass production of odorless transparent PDMS

    1. Technical Indicator Breakthroughs: Self-developed titanium-based low-temperature catalytic system cuts synthesis reaction temperature by 42℃; finished products free of metal salt residues and irritating odors, light transmittance ≥99.2%; product yield increased from 82% to 91.5%, completely resolving turbidity and odor pain points of traditional silicone oil (patent issued January 2026).

    2. Procurement Benefits for Downstream Buyers ① Food demolding and maternal & infant skincare raw material purchasers: Odor adsorption refining process eliminated, finished products compliant with EU food contact standards. ② Small and medium-sized purchasers: Low-temperature process lowers production costs with 8% unit price reduction for small-batch orders, flexible order splitting with no minimum order quantity.

    II. Technological Breakthroughs & Procurement Benefits of Top 5 Global Foreign Brands

    (I) Dow (Former Dow Corning)

    Core Breakthroughs: High-thermal-conductivity PDMS for new energy vehicles, eco-friendly PFAS-free silicone oil formulation innovation

    1. Technical Indicator Breakthroughs: TC-5000 series power battery dedicated PDMS delivers thermal conductivity of 3.5W/m·K (traditional industry ceiling: 1.5W/m·K), operating temperature -50~300℃. Full Eco-Silicon200 series zero-fluorine formulation achieves 85% biodegradability per OECD301B standard, fully complying with EU PFAS ban restrictions (mass production launched Q2 2025).

    2. Procurement Benefits for Downstream Buyers ① Overseas vehicle manufacturers and power battery Tier1 suppliers: Thermal conductive silicone oil replaces traditional thermal gaskets, cutting battery pack costs by 20% and weight by 15%, compatible with 800V high-voltage fast charging solutions. ② European automotive rubber & plastic purchasers: REACH-compliant with latest fluorine-restriction regulations, eliminating formulation revision costs and regulatory fines for EU vehicle supply chains.

    (II) Wacker Chemie

    Core Breakthroughs: Carbon-neutral bio-based PDMS, mass production of ultra-thin PDMS substrates for flexible electronics

    1. Technical Indicator Breakthroughs: ELASTOSIL®Eco, the world’s first carbon-neutral PDMS, uses bio-methanol to replace fossil-based silane feedstock, reducing carbon footprint by 62%. NEXIPAL®Sense matching ultra-thin PDMS film thickness controllable from 20~200μm, tensile deformation >800%, roll-to-roll automated mass production announced at K Show 2025.

    2. Procurement Benefits for Downstream Buyers ① European and American cosmetic and sustainable material brands: Bio-based raw materials support carbon neutrality certification for end products, lifting premium pricing potential by 10%~18%. ② Flexible sensor and wearable device manufacturers: Pre-fabricated ultra-thin PDMS substrates ready for use, eliminating film coating processes and cutting single-unit manufacturing costs by 28%.

    (III) Shin-Etsu Chemical

    Core Breakthroughs: Ultra-high-purity semiconductor PDMS, upgraded precision grades with low ion contamination

    1. Technical Indicator Breakthroughs: KE-2095 semiconductor-dedicated PDMS ion contamination <0.1ppb, bulk purity 99.999%, resistant to helium plasma etching, suitable for third-generation semiconductor packaging and EV battery insulation sealing (new product launched March 2025).

    2. Procurement Benefits for Downstream Buyers ① Japanese, South Korean and European & American semiconductor packaging & testing factories: Raw materials meet cleanroom requirements for advanced processes, reducing packaging defect rates from 4.2% to 0.9%. ② Energy storage lithium battery purchasers: Ultra-low impurities eliminate micro-short circuits in battery cells, extending battery cycle life by 15%.

    (IV) Momentive Performance Materials

    Core Breakthroughs: Low-volatility industrial modified PDMS, improved long-term lubrication formulations for high-temperature operating conditions

    1. Technical Indicator Breakthroughs: New-generation industrial lubricating PDMS volatile matter reduced to ≤0.02%, weight loss <1% after 1000 hours of continuous 260℃ high-temperature operation, shear stability improved by 55%, suitable for heavy construction machinery and wind turbine gear long-term lubrication.

    2. Procurement Benefits for Downstream Buyers ① Overseas construction machinery and wind power maintenance purchasers: Lubricant service intervals extended from 6 months to 18 months, cutting equipment maintenance costs by 45%. ② Rubber mold release agent manufacturers: Low-volatility formulations comply with environmental regulations for enclosed workshops, reducing waste gas treatment investment by 60%.

    (V) Elkem Silicones

    Core Breakthroughs: Bio-based cosmetic PDMS, dual breakthrough in low-temperature curing release silicone oil

    1. Technical Indicator Breakthroughs: PURESIL™ORG series cosmetic PDMS launched April 2026 with sunflower oil derivatives as carriers, 45% bio-based content and 30% improved spreadability. PSA997 release silicone oil curing temperature lowered to 85℃ (traditional 130~150℃); solvent-free PSA326 delivers linearly adjustable peel force from 0~100gf/in.

    2. Procurement Benefits for Downstream Buyers ① Global color cosmetic and skincare contract manufacturers: Bio-based raw materials align with natural cosmetic consumption trends, enabling sustainable raw material labeling on end products to boost premium pricing. ② Film and adhesive coating manufacturers: Low-temperature curing cuts oven energy consumption by 35%; solvent-free grades avoid VOC emission tax fees.

    III. General Comprehensive Benefits of Full-Category Technological Breakthroughs for Global Purchasers (Summary)

    1. Reduced compliance costs: Industry-wide brand environmental upgrades (PFAS-free, high biodegradability, low cyclic siloxane levels) fully align with REACH, EU cosmetic new regulations and food contact standards, eliminating frequent formulation adjustments to avoid import bans.

    2. Optimized deep processing costs: Popularization of high-purity, narrow-distribution PDMS enables downstream manufacturers to remove secondary rectification and impurity removal processes, lowering comprehensive raw material deep processing costs by 10%~30% on average.

    3. Higher flexibility for customized segmented products: Leading domestic brands support small-batch customization of ultra-high/ultra-low viscosity, thermally conductive and medical grades; premium foreign brands offer fine-tuned formulations per end-product indicators, removing bulk inventory pressure for small and medium purchasers.

    4. Enhanced supply chain risk resistance: Closed-loop full industrial chains of top 5 domestic brands deliver cost reductions; equivalent domestic grades are 10%~20% cheaper than imported foreign premium brands, allowing purchasers to adopt dual domestic + foreign supply channels to hedge overseas raw material price hikes.
